MOC8104S Equivalent & Substitute Parts

Part Overview

The MOC8104S is an optoisolator with transistor output manufactured by onsemi, featuring 5300Vrms isolation voltage and single-channel configuration in 6-SMD surface mount packaging. This component is classified as obsolete, making equivalent and substitute parts necessary for ongoing design support and procurement continuity. The MOC8104S serves applications requiring galvanic isolation with transistor-based output switching in industrial and power management circuits.

Key Parameters

Parameter MOC8104S
Manufacturer onsemi
Category Optoisolators
Product Status Obsolete
Number of Channels 1
Voltage - Isolation 5300Vrms
Current Transfer Ratio (Min) 160% @ 10mA
Current Transfer Ratio (Max) 256% @ 10mA
Output Type Transistor
Voltage - Output (Max) 30V
Current - Output / Channel 50mA
Vce Saturation (Max) 400mV
Operating Temperature -55°C ~ 100°C
Mounting Type Surface Mount
Package / Case 6-SMD, Gull Wing

Engineering Selection Recommendations

MOC8104-X019T (Vishay Semiconductor Opto Division) is the primary direct substitute. It maintains identical isolation voltage (5300Vrms), current transfer ratio range (160–256% @ 10mA), output voltage (30V maximum), and operating temperature range (-55°C to 100°C). This part is active in production status and ROHS3 compliant. Available in Tape & Reel packaging for automated assembly.

CNY17F4SM (Fairchild Semiconductor) is suitable for applications where 4170Vrms isolation voltage is acceptable. It provides equivalent current transfer ratio performance (160–320% @ 10mA) and identical output current (50mA). The higher maximum output voltage (70V) offers additional design margin. Operating temperature range is -40°C to 100°C, which is narrower than the MOC8104S. Available in bulk packaging.

MOC8104SM and MOC8104SMT&R (Isocom Components 2004 LTD) share the MOC8104 base product number and maintain identical output stage specifications (30V maximum, 50mA output current, 400mV saturation). However, isolation voltage is specified as 7.5Vpk, which is substantially lower than the MOC8104S 5300Vrms rating. These parts are suitable only for applications with reduced isolation requirements. Both are ROHS3 compliant and active in production. MOC8104SM is available in tube packaging; MOC8104SMT&R is available in Tape & Reel.

Frequently Asked Questions (FAQ)

Q: Can MOC8104-X019T directly replace MOC8104S in existing designs? A: Yes. MOC8104-X019T maintains all critical electrical parameters: 5300Vrms isolation voltage, 160–256% current transfer ratio, 30V maximum output voltage, 50mA output current, and -55°C to 100°C operating temperature. Pin configuration and 6-SMD package are identical. No circuit modifications are required.

Q: What is the key difference between MOC8104-X019T and CNY17F4SM? A: The primary difference is isolation voltage. MOC8104-X019T provides 5300Vrms isolation matching the original MOC8104S specification. CNY17F4SM provides 4170Vrms isolation, which is approximately 79% of the original specification. CNY17F4SM also offers higher maximum output voltage (70V vs. 30V) and slightly broader current transfer ratio range (160–320% vs. 160–256%). Operating temperature range for CNY17F4SM is -40°C to 100°C, which does not extend to -55°C.

Q: Why do MOC8104SM and MOC8104SMT&R show 7.5Vpk isolation voltage? A: The isolation voltage specification for these Isocom parts (7.5Vpk) differs fundamentally from the MOC8104S (5300Vrms). These parts are not suitable for applications requiring the full 5300Vrms isolation specification. They are listed as substitutes only for applications with significantly reduced isolation voltage requirements.

Q: Are all substitute parts available in the same packaging options? A: No. MOC8104-X019T is available in Tape & Reel (TR). CNY17F4SM is available in bulk packaging. MOC8104SM is available in tube packaging. MOC8104SMT&R is available in Tape & Reel. Select the packaging option that matches your assembly process requirements.

Q: Which substitute part is recommended for new designs? A: MOC8104-X019T (Vishay) is the recommended substitute for new designs. It is active in production status, ROHS3 compliant, maintains full electrical equivalence to MOC8104S, and is available in standard Tape & Reel packaging for automated assembly processes.

Q: What compliance certifications apply to these substitute parts? A: MOC8104-X019T, MOC8104SM, and MOC8104SMT&R are ROHS3 compliant. All parts listed carry REACH Unaffected status and EAR99 ECCN classification. HTSUS code 8541.49.8000 applies to all optoisolator components in this comparison.
